Young Jae Shinn is a scholar working on Environmental Engineering, Environmental Chemistry and Earth-Surface Processes. According to data from OpenAlex, Young Jae Shinn has authored 36 papers receiving a total of 540 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Environmental Engineering, 14 papers in Environmental Chemistry and 10 papers in Earth-Surface Processes. Recurrent topics in Young Jae Shinn’s work include CO2 Sequestration and Geologic Interactions (14 papers), Methane Hydrates and Related Phenomena (14 papers) and Geological formations and processes (10 papers). Young Jae Shinn is often cited by papers focused on CO2 Sequestration and Geologic Interactions (14 papers), Methane Hydrates and Related Phenomena (14 papers) and Geological formations and processes (10 papers). Young Jae Shinn collaborates with scholars based in South Korea, Canada and United States. Young Jae Shinn's co-authors include Sung Kwun Chough, Jusun Woo, In Gul Hwang, Seung Soo Chun, Hee Jun Lee, Yi Kyun Kwon, Jae‐Wook Kim, Hyun Suk Lee, In‐Chang Ryu and Seungbae Lee and has published in prestigious journals such as Scientific Reports, AAPG Bulletin and Marine Geology.
